This pretty piece was stitched in 2002, when we decided to have an exchange and stitch something for one of the other members in our group. (I was stitching something for Bonnie, and she for me.)

 
I chose this pattern which was a leaflet from Leisure Arts, which I think was adapted from an antique postcard. We had a year to work on the piece, and we exchanged our finished pics in March 2003. I just loved it! (I'm not sure if Bonnie felt the same way while stitching it though... the basket nearly drove her crazy!!)
